If something is not right, you can send it back. This page says exactly when you can, how to do it, and what you get back - including the two parts people are most often surprised by, which are about the delivery charge and the Pay on Delivery fee.
What you can return
-
Within 7 days of delivery. The clock starts on the day the parcel is delivered, not the day you ordered. After that the order is closed and the Return items button is no longer shown.
-
Items that are marked returnable. Whether a product can be sent back is stated on its own page, before you buy, and it is fixed at the moment you order - if we change a product's setting afterwards, your order keeps the terms it was bought under.
-
Part of an order, not only the whole of it. You can send back one item out of three, or two of the four you bought of something, and keep the rest.
-
The item should come back in the condition it arrived in, with its packaging where the packaging is part of the product.
How to send something back
- Open the order under My orders and choose Return items. The button appears only while the order can actually be returned, so if it is not there, the window has closed or nothing on the order is returnable.
- Pick the items and the quantities you are sending back, and tell us why.
- Photos are optional. They help when something arrived damaged or wrong, and there is nothing to photograph when a parcel arrives empty - so we ask for them rather than require them. Up to four.
- We review the request and either approve it or explain why not.
- Once approved we arrange the pickup and tell you when it is scheduled.
- When the item reaches us and we have checked it, we send the refund.
You can follow all of that under My returns, and we notify you at each step.
What you get back
- What you actually paid for the items - the price after any discount that was applied to them, plus the GST charged on that amount. If a coupon reduced the price, the refund is of the reduced price, because that is what left your account.
- The delivery charge only if the whole order comes back. Send back part of an order and the delivery is not refunded: the parcel was delivered, and delivery is what the charge paid for.
- Not the Pay on Delivery fee. That fee paid for collecting cash at your door, and that collection happened. It is not refunded on a partial return or on a full one.
- If an item comes back damaged or incomplete, we may refund less than the full amount. We tell you the figure and why before we send it.
How the money reaches you
- If you paid online, the refund goes back to the card, account or UPI ID you paid with. We cannot send it anywhere else - that is a rule of the payment system, not ours. Your bank then takes its own time, usually 5-7 working days, to show it.
- If you paid cash on delivery, there is nothing to send it back to, so we ask you for bank details and transfer it.
Withdrawing a request
You can withdraw a return you have raised, from the return's own page, for as long as we have not yet approved it. After that the pickup is already being arranged, so ask us instead.
Cancelling before it ships
If an order has not been dispatched yet, contact us and we will cancel it - there is no need to wait for the parcel and send it back, and anything already paid is refunded in full. Once the parcel is with the carrier, a return is the way back.
If something arrives damaged or wrong
Raise the return as above and say what happened - photographs help here more than anywhere else. A damaged or incorrect item is our mistake to fix, and you are not out of pocket for it.
